RT was streaming the rescue operation live last night. This is the archival footage from that stream. So incredible that technology can basically put you at the place of the scene in real time.

Hahaha, this report from RT verifies once and for all that penguins do not fall over and die when they tip their heads up to watch planes flying overhead. As for how this even became widely accepted as truth…well, that’s just another story I’d love to hear. [via]

